hauzeneder <T.Hauzeneder@xxxxxxxxxxxxxx> writes: > I'm using several xsl-stylesheets for generating html-output. Every > html-page corresponds to one xsl source file. Now I want to include > a certain header (lika a javascript-block) in each of them (lets > call it header.xsl). There are no xsl-Tags in that haeder-file. Do you have to keep that file or can you make it be an XSL fragment? xsl:include and xsl:import only include XSL fragments. kai -- I like BOTH kinds of music.
